Patong Beach
Patong is the busiest coastal town on Phuket, with Patong Beach as one of the most popular tourist destinations. The sandy beach, which stretches for 2.5 kilometers, is lined with hotels, resorts, bars, and other tourist attractions, making it a popular choice among visitors. This may be a thorn in the side for travelers who dislike crowds, but Patong's nightlife has always enthralled visitors!Patong Beach nestles close to the main road and it is separated by a row of swaying palm, coconut, and tropical almond trees. You will find a number of beach kiosks selling delectable snacks and drinks. You can also head out to some of the beach massage parlors where you can enjoy traditional Thai massage sessions. Patong's fast-paced lifestyle is ideal for young people who are unlikely to be bored here. The seaside town, which is famed for its nightlife because of its numerous clubs, pubs, and lounges, is open 24 hours a day. Patong is also known for its shopping lanes, where shopaholics are sure to discover something special to take home with them. Shopping enthusiasts have a variety of options for their enjoyable pastime, ranging from night markets to fresh markets to malls.Watersports enthusiasts will discover a variety of water activities to participate in, including surfing and swimming. They can also relax and unwind on beach umbrellas and sun loungers! At the very least, beachgoers can have a mug of beer while watching the sun set over Patong's lovely sea. Without a question, Patong is the place to be for party animals, but not for those seeking quiet.
